Up to three identical phase current unbalance elements, one per each CT/VT module configured in hardware, are provided.
The element responds to a differential current signal measured via window-type CTs as a vectorial current difference
between two parallel banks. With the two capacitors in the same phase identical, the said differential current is zero. Small
differences between the capacitors of a given phase result in a small circulating current. Subtracting an adequate portion
of the total bank current in a given phase compensates for this inherent unbalance current.
